This table is part of the Tax on Transactions … WebAs set forth above, under Secs. 871 and 881 and under FATCA, U.S. withholding agents are required to withhold 30% of FDAP income paid to foreign payees, subject to reduction under a relevant treaty. However, a withholding agent generally must have a valid Form W-8BEN on file before it grants a foreign payee a treaty benefit at source.

WebMar 3, 2024 · Withholding taxes are taxes that are deducted at source, by the payer, on behalf of the payee. This implies that the party that is making the payment, keeps an additional charge in the form of tax, on the behalf of the government.
